iDRAC9 Lifecycle not seeing USB Media

I have a brand new T340 with iDRAC9 Enterprise and i'm trying to run through lifecycle to deploy the OS and it wont see the USB media.  I have tried using the internal usb port (prefer that one) and tried the external ones but no workie.  I have done simple NTFS format to the stick and put the ISO on it no work.  Made a full bootable using both mbr and gpt still doesn't work.  I'm using a vol ISO which does work through the iDRAC console virtual media....   Any thoughts?  The whole point is to have an onboard USB with the ISO on it to speed rebuilding.

It sounds like you you are trying to use an image file that is on a USB storage device. If that is the case then you need to use something like Microsoft's USB preparation tool to properly format the USB device. The LCC is not going to mount the image so that it can be read. It needs to be in a readable format by the LCC. You can find iDRAC/LCC documentation on the support page.

Also, if you are using volume license media the LCC may not recognize it properly. I'm not aware of this behavior changing.
